An optimized visual loop mediated isothermal amplification assay for efficient detection of minute virus of mice with hydroxynaphthol blue dye.

Abstract

Minute virus of mice (MVM) is one of the most prevalent infectious agents in laboratory mouse colonies. In this study, we optimized a loop-mediated isothermal amplification (LAMP) assay using hydroxynaphthol blue (HNB) for rapid and visual detection of MVM. The reaction, which entailed addition of HNB dye prior to amplification, was performed in one step in a single tube at 62 °C for 45 min. The limit of detection of the assay was 10 copies, which was 100-fold lower than that of conventional PCR. The assay specifically amplified MVM DNA and did not cross-react with other viruses. To validate the established LAMP system, we applied it 287 samples and detected 19 positives. In conclusion, LAMP with HNB is a sensitive, and simple assay for rapid detection of MVM infections in laboratory animals, thus offers a platform for quality monitoring.

摘要

小鼠微小病毒(MVM)是实验小鼠群体中最常见的感染因子之一。在本研究中,我们优化了一种使用羟基萘酚蓝(HNB)的环介导等温扩增(LAMP)检测方法,用于快速、直观地检测MVM。该反应在扩增前加入HNB染料,在62℃的单管中一步进行45分钟。该检测方法的检测限为10个拷贝,比传统PCR低100倍。该检测方法能特异性扩增MVM DNA,不与其他病毒发生交叉反应。为验证所建立的LAMP系统,我们将其应用于287份样本,检测到19份阳性样本。总之,基于HNB的LAMP是一种灵敏、简单的检测方法,可快速检测实验动物中的MVM感染,从而为质量监测提供了一个平台。
